In 1906, Walter Doyle entered the world in Starks, Calcasieu, Louisiana, USA, born to Savine Irvin Doyle And Emily Hooiser. In 1910, Walter Doyle resided in Police Jury Ward 5, Calcasieu, Louisiana, USA. In 1930, Walter Doyle resided in Police Jury Ward 5, Police Jury Ward 5, Calcasieu,. Walter Doyle married Etta Ashworth. Walter Doyle passed away in 1958 in Starks, Calcasieu Parish, Louisiana, United States of America.
